Watch an exclusive clip from Little Joe starring Emily Beecham and Kerry Fox

November 27, 2019 by Gary Collinson

Having premiered in competition at Cannes earlier this year, with actress Emily Beecham garnering a Best Actress Award for her work, Magnolia Pictures is set to release director Jessica Hauser’s sci-fi drama Little Joe on December 6th, and we have an exclusive clip from the film for you here which features Beecham and co-star Kerry Fox. LITTLE JOE follows Alice (Emily Beecham), a single mother and dedicated senior plant breeder at a corporation engaged in developing new species. She has engineered a special crimson flower, remarkable not only for its beauty but also for its therapeutic value: if kept at the ideal temperature, fed properly and spoken to regularly, this plant makes its owner happy. Against company policy, Alice takes one home as a gift for her teenage son, Joe. They christen it ‘Little Joe.’ But as their plant grows, so too does Alice’s suspicion that her new creation may not be as harmless as its nickname suggests.

Little Joe is set for release on December 6th and features a cast that includes Emily Beecham, Ben Whishaw, Kerry Fox and Kit Connor.
